55 A BILL TO BE ENTITLED
66 AN ACT
77 relating to an exception to the application of the offense of misuse
88 of official information for journalists.
99 B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
1010 SECTION 1. Section 39.06, Penal Code, is amended by adding
1111 Subsection (c-1) to read as follows:
1212 (c-1) It is an exception to the application of Subsection
1313 (c) that the person solicited or received the information for
1414 purposes of gathering, compiling, preparing, collecting,
1515 photographing, recording, writing, editing, reporting,
1616 investigating, processing, or publishing news or information for
1717 dissemination by:
1818 (1) a communication service provider or news medium,
1919 as those terms are defined by Article 38.11, Code of Criminal
2020 Procedure; or
2121 (2) an Internet website, including a social media
2222 platform.
2323 SECTION 2. The change in law made by this Act applies only
2424 to an offense committed on or after the effective date of this Act.
2525 An offense committed before the effective date of this Act is
2626 governed by the law in effect on the date the offense was committed,
2727 and the former law is continued in effect for that purpose. For
2828 purposes of this section, an offense was committed before the
2929 effective date of this Act if any element of the offense occurred
3030 before that date.
3131 SECTION 3. This Act takes effect September 1, 2023.
